From the archives, we revisit The Leadership Ladder, first presented at a clinic by Gregg Brandon, then the head coach at Bowling Green State University, most recently the head coach at the Colorado School of Mines. It simplifies the levels of leadership and is a helpful tool for your team in the offseason.
